Yesterday, I saw you cry

from the comforts of the window

of my computer screen…


Yesterday, my heart broke

for there was nothing I could do

as I watched your tiny war torn faces…

Your bleeding aches,

so prominently captured 

on the 2 minute facebook message.


Yesterday, I sent a prayer for help,

to help you and other innocent children,

innocent people and innocent lives…

for though I can choose to skip this video

when it appears tomorrow…

you are tragically stuck,

in the most tragic of circumstances…


So today I write,

and I hope my words bring peace,

my words spread love,

and my words can be of some comfort…

And though it’s not enough,

I write and I pray,

for you.
